1. Decision Rule Type: Binary – Simple Acceptance
Statements of Conformity / Non-Conformity are based on a simple acceptance rule as reported in ILAC-G8:09/2019, where the acceptance limit is the same or better/lower than the stated tolerance limit.
This rule will be provided to all customers equipment as standard, unless otherwise stated at the contract review stage or customer consultation.
The certificate of calibration or testing will provide a binary simple acceptance statement as follows:
“Conformity / Non-Conformity statements are based on simple acceptance rule (ILAC-G8:09/2019) where, Acceptance Limit (AL) equals Tolerance Limit (TL). Provided that the Tolerance Uncertainty Ratio (TUR) ≥1:1.”
Note: A conformity statement cannot be made when the uncertainty of measurement is greater than that of the stated specification.
2. Decision Rule Type: None
No conformity statement can be made when there is no specification available.
Further options for decision rules & reporting statements of conformity can be viewed upon request and consultation.

To help you maintain the accuracy of your equipment and stay on top of your calibration schedule, please confirm the required calibration interval(s) for the equipment listed on your purchase order.
If no calibration interval is provided, we will proceed without one, and your calibration label will display a blank due date.
Should you choose to add or amend the calibration interval after the calibration has been completed, please note that an administration fee will apply.
Option A: In accordance with the British or ISO standard or the manufactures specification.
Option B: No specification, results reported “as received”
Option C: Customer specification
For option C – Customers should submit their requirements in writing prior to calibration activities commencing.
The laboratory shall inform the customer when the method requested by the customer is inappropriate or out of date.
